硬件配置优化
选择天翼云高性能实例是开启最大性能模式的基础。建议采用计算增强型实例,其配备更高主频的CPU核心和更大的三级缓存,可提升单线程处理能力。对于高并发场景,建议选择多核CPU配置并开启超线程技术,通过任务管理器将关键进程绑定到特定CPU核心。
内存配置建议采用1:2的CPU核心与内存GB配比,同时启用透明大页面(THP)和内存压缩功能。通过vm.swappiness
参数调整内存交换策略,推荐设置为10-30区间值。
操作系统设置
在Windows系统中通过控制面板启用高性能电源模式:
- 进入「电源选项」选择「高性能」计划
- 修改高级设置中的「处理器电源管理」
- 将最小/最大处理器状态设为100%
Linux系统需调整内核参数,通过cpupower
工具设置CPU为performance模式。建议修改/etc/default/grub
添加intel_pstate=disable
参数禁用动态调频。
应用层调优
关键优化策略包括:
- Java应用配置JVM参数:设置-Xmx为物理内存的70%
- 数据库启用查询缓存和索引优化
- Web服务器调整worker进程数与CPU核心数匹配
建议使用天翼云提供的性能分析工具定位应用瓶颈,对高负载服务采用容器化部署实现资源隔离。
监控与维护
启用天翼云CTS监控服务,设置以下报警阈值:
指标 | 阈值 |
---|---|
CPU使用率 | ≥85% |
内存使用率 | ≥90% |
磁盘队列深度 | ≥4 |
定期执行系统更新和驱动升级,建议每月进行磁盘碎片整理和日志清理。
通过硬件选型、系统参数优化、应用调优和持续监控的四层优化体系,可充分释放天翼云服务器的计算潜力。建议结合业务负载特征采用动态调整策略,在高峰时段启用最大性能模式,低负载时段切换至平衡模式以节省成本。